Responsibilities

Assist the Assistant Athletics Director for Facility and Event Management with the planning, coordination, and execution of home event management/game operations for all sports apart from Swimming and Diving. For assigned sports, responsible for working with coaches and administration on logistics and operations of all home events, including officials.

Responsible for assisting with updating policy and procedure guides for home game operations, oversight of all staff supporting home contests, interface with spectators, visiting teams, outside vendors, and University stakeholders. Assisting with the planning, coordinating, and executing ACC Championships and NCAA postseason tournaments and competitions hosted by FSU Athletics both on and off campus. Responsible for numerous personnel performing contractual and purchase order services and support for athletics.

Assist in adhering to budgetary directives as assigned by Assistant Athletics Director of Facility and Event Management, managing daily operations, maintenance, and scheduling of athletic venues and fields for assigned sports. Submitting and logging maintenance work requests and monitoring responses and progress of work. Performing administrative duties associated with requisitions and purchase orders; coordination of building and event security efforts by working with FSU police and contract security personnel for assigned sports.

Assist in the coordination of capital projects and serving as the Athletics Department liaison during in progress construction.

Assist in administrative duties, on a rotating basis, to include, but not limited to: radio management and maintenance; coordination of pest control, inventory and acquisition of office supplies; usage, maintenance, and inventory of Athletics owned utility vehicles; and major accountable property management.

Perform other work as assigned, including representing the Department of Athletics with internal and external agencies, both on and off campus.

One of the nation's elite research universities, Florida State University preserves, expands, and disseminates knowledge in the sciences, technology, arts, humanities, and professions, while embracing a philosophy of learning strongly rooted in the traditions of the liberal arts and critical thinking. Founded in 1851, Florida State University is the oldest continuous site of higher education in Florida. FSU is a community steeped in tradition that fosters research and encourages creativity.
